ZBrush 3.1 Download (Windows)
Download and try ZBrush free of charge for 30 days! When you download ZBrush, you download pure creativity. ZBrush 3.1 is the latest release in our pursuit of innovative and powerful software tools for artists. Step into the future of digital art with ZBrush!

This 30 day trial is full-featured so that you can thoroughly explore the powerful capabilities of ZBrush 3.1.


ZBrush 3.1 is currently available for PC users and those Macintosh users running a version of Windows (such as under Boot Camp or Parallels). ZBrush 3.1 for the Mac is currently in development.
